Artist Bio:
The Alan Parsons Project was a British progressive rock band formed in 1975 by Alan Parsons and Eric Woolfson. Alan Parsons, a renowned audio engineer and producer, had previously worked on albums by The Beatles and Pink Floyd. The band's music was characterized by its concept albums, lush arrangements, and incorporation of synthesizers and electronic elements.
The Alan Parsons Project released numerous successful albums during the 1970s and 1980s, including "Tales of Mystery and Imagination" (1976), "I Robot" (1977), and "Eye in the Sky" (1982). Their biggest hit was the single "Eye in the Sky," which reached the top of the charts in several countries. Despite never touring as a full band, The Alan Parsons Project gained a loyal following and critical acclaim for their innovative sound and thought-provoking lyrics. After disbanding in the late 1980s, Alan Parsons continued to work as a producer and engineer on various projects.
